| clip(const Rect2 &p_rect) const | Rect2 | inline |
| distance_to(const Vector2 &p_point) const (defined in Rect2) | Rect2 | inline |
| encloses(const Rect2 &p_rect) const (defined in Rect2) | Rect2 | inline |
| expand(const Vector2 &p_vector) const (defined in Rect2) | Rect2 | inline |
| expand_to(const Vector2 &p_vector) (defined in Rect2) | Rect2 | inline |
| get_area() const (defined in Rect2) | Rect2 | inline |
| get_pos() const (defined in Rect2) | Rect2 | inline |
| get_size() const (defined in Rect2) | Rect2 | inline |
| grow(real_t p_by) const (defined in Rect2) | Rect2 | inline |
| has_no_area() const (defined in Rect2) | Rect2 | inline |
| has_point(const Point2 &p_point) const (defined in Rect2) | Rect2 | inline |
| intersects(const Rect2 &p_rect) const (defined in Rect2) | Rect2 | inline |
| intersects_segment(const Point2 &p_from, const Point2 &p_to, Point2 *r_pos=NULL, Point2 *r_normal=NULL) const (defined in Rect2) | Rect2 | |
| intersects_transformed(const Matrix32 &p_xform, const Rect2 &p_rect) const (defined in Rect2) | Rect2 | |
| merge(const Rect2 &p_rect) const | Rect2 | inline |
| no_area() const (defined in Rect2) | Rect2 | inline |
| operator String() const (defined in Rect2) | Rect2 | inline |
| operator!=(const Rect2 &p_rect) const (defined in Rect2) | Rect2 | inline |
| operator==(const Rect2 &p_rect) const (defined in Rect2) | Rect2 | inline |
| pos (defined in Rect2) | Rect2 | |
| Rect2() (defined in Rect2) | Rect2 | inline |
| Rect2(float p_x, float p_y, float p_width, float p_height) (defined in Rect2) | Rect2 | inline |
| Rect2(const Point2 &p_pos, const Size2 &p_size) (defined in Rect2) | Rect2 | inline |
| set_pos(const Vector2 &p_pos) (defined in Rect2) | Rect2 | inline |
| set_size(const Vector2 &p_size) (defined in Rect2) | Rect2 | inline |
| size (defined in Rect2) | Rect2 | |